The Jim Moran Foundation has established its Grantmaking Guidelines to assist organizations in the process of requesting funds to support projects that align with The Foundation's mission, as follows:
The mission of The Jim Moran Foundation is to improve the quality of life for the youth and families of Florida through the support of innovative programs and opportunities that meet the ever-changing needs of the community.
Current Funding Focuses:
Education programs that provide academic enrichment and opportunities for quality learning.
Elder Care programs that improve the quality of life for at-risk seniors in our community.
Family Strengthening programs that provide safety and stability to children and families in our community including food security.
Youth Transitional Living programs that help at-risk youth and young adults achieve self-sufficiency.
Grants are primarily awarded for programs serving residents in the following Florida counties:
Broward
Palm Beach
Duval

Requirements
501(c)(3) organizations.
Organizations must be appropriately recognized by state statutes, laws, and regulations that govern tax-exempt organizations.
Priority consideration will be given to proposals for programs that improve the quality of life for those who are at-risk and economically disadvantaged without extenuating medical conditions or circumstances.
Organizations may apply for operational support if it does not exceed 50% of the funding request.
